Tilt window installation involves replacing or upgrading existing windows with tilt-style models that open by tilting inward from the top or bottom. This type of window is designed to provide easy access for cleaning and maintenance, making it a practical choice for many homeowners. The installation process typically includes removing the old window, preparing the opening for the new tilt window, and securely fitting the new unit to ensure proper operation and sealing.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for small tilt window repairs or replacements in Hamden, CT, range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the window size and repair complexity. Fewer projects tend to reach the higher end of this spectrum.
Standard Window Installations - Replacing a standard tilt window usually costs between $600-$1,200 per window. Local contractors often handle these projects efficiently, with most jobs falling into this range based on window size and materials used.
Full Window Replacement - Complete replacement of multiple tilt windows or larger units can range from $1,200-$3,500 per project. Larger or more complex installations may push costs higher, but many projects remain within this range.
Custom or Complex Projects - Custom-sized or specialty tilt window installations can exceed $3,500, with larger, more intricate projects reaching $5,000 or more. These are less common but typically involve additional materials or structural modifications.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
